Possible Causes of Heating Equipment Fires

Heating equipment fires often originate from electrical faults, malfunctioning components, or improper installation. Space heaters that are left unattended or placed too close to flammable materials can ignite, leading to a rapid spread of fire and smoke damage. Faulty wires or overloaded circuit breakers are common culprits that pose a fire risk, especially during colder months when heating devices see increased use.

Additionally, lack of regular maintenance and inspections can contribute to such incidents. Dust buildup, worn-out parts, and corrosion can cause overheating, sparks, or electrical shorts, which escalate into full-blown fires. It is crucial to recognize these hazards and ensure that all heating equipment is properly installed, maintained, and used according to safety guidelines to prevent fire outbreaks.

How do I know if my heating equipment caused the fire?

If your home experienced a fire near your heating devices, such as space heaters or furnaces, it’s essential to have a professional inspection. Signs like scorch marks, electrical smells, or smoke damage around the equipment can indicate a connection.
